Tensile suspension parts, also known as tension members, are designed to handle the tensile forces generated during vehicle operation. Unlike compressive forces, which push or compress the material, tensile forces pull it apart. This unique property allows tensile suspension parts to withstand immense pressure, making them ideal for demanding applications in the automotive industry.
One of the main advantages of using tensile suspension parts is their exceptional strength-to-weight ratio. Due to their design and material properties, such as high tensile strength and low weight, these parts can withstand heavy loads without sacrificing performance or safety. This results in improved fuel efficiency, as lighter suspension components require less energy to move, leading to reduced overall vehicle weight.
Tensile suspension parts are commonly made from high-strength steel or composite materials like carbon fiber reinforced polymer (CFRP). High-strength steel offers excellent durability, while composites offer a better strength-to-weight ratio. The choice of material depends on the specific requirements of the suspension system and the vehicle itself.
